KKU Partners with Khon Kaen Province to Drive BCG Model at Ban Kho: Transforming “Cassava Rhizomes” into Clean Energy to Mitigate PM2.5 Crisis and Strengthen Grassroots Economy

     (27 January 2026) Khon Kaen Province Visits Ban Kho Municipality – The Office of Academic Service, Khon Kaen University (KKU), in collaboration with the Khon Kaen Provincial Office of Natural Resources and Environment (MNRE) and Ban Kho Subdistrict Municipality, launched the “Model Community for Valorising Cassava Rhizomes for Sustainable Development” project alongside a workshop on “Driving the Bio-Circular-Green (BCG) Economy Model.”

KKU Achieves Global Recognition in Business and Economics Rankings, Placing 3rd Nationally and 601–800 Worldwide

Khon Kaen University (KKU) has achieved another significant milestone, securing third place nationally and a global ranking in the 601–800 band in the Business and Economics subject group according to the Times Higher Education World University Rankings by Subject 2024–2026. OAS KKU Launches “Vocational Model for Persons with Disabilities” 2026 in Three Key Areas, Collaborating with Partners to Transform Skills into Real Income and Reinforce Sustainable Social Mission

       The Office of Academic Service, Khon Kaen University (OAS KKU), continues its mission of social devotion by driving the strategic plan for “Skill Development and Career Extension for Persons with Disabilities, Fiscal Year 2026 (Phase 2).” The project targets three strategic pilot areas: Sila Municipality, Ban Dong Subdistrict Administrative Organisation (SAO), and Daeng Yai SAO.
